Nestled in the far north of Queensland, Cooktown is a hidden gem that captivates visitors with its rich history and stunning natural beauty. As I wandered through this charming town, I was struck by its laid-back atmosphere and friendly locals. The James Cook Museum is a must-visit, housed in a beautifully restored 19th-century convent. It offers fascinating insights into the area's Indigenous culture and Captain Cook's landing. Strolling along the Cooktown Botanic Gardens was a highlight, with its lush tropical plants and sweeping views of the Endeavour River. The Grassy Hill Lookout provided breathtaking panoramas of the coastline and surrounding landscape. I was lucky enough to witness a spectacular sunset from here. The town's proximity to the Great Barrier Reef makes it an ideal base for snorkeling and diving adventures. Don't miss the chance to explore the nearby Cooktown Aboriginal Art Gallery, showcasing incredible works by local Indigenous artists. The annual Cooktown Discovery Festival in June is a vibrant celebration of the town's history and culture. With its unique blend of history, nature, and authentic Australian charm, Cooktown offers an unforgettable experience for those seeking to venture off the beaten path.
